yum install -y unzip zip

配置host

vi /etc/host
172.19.68.10 zk1

1. zookeeper

zookeeper下载地址

http://mirror.bit.edu.cn/apache/zookeeper/zookeeper-3.4.14/zookeeper-3.4.14.tar.gz

tar -zxvf apache-zookeeper-3.4.14.tar.gz

mv apache-zookeeper-3.4.14 zookeeper

cd /opt/zookeeper

拷贝zoo_sample.cfg文件重命名为zoo.cfg,然后修改dataDir属性

# 数据的存放目录
dataDir=/opt/zkdata
# 端口,默认就是2181
clientPort=2181
server.1=zk1:2888:3888

配置环境变量

# Zookeeper Environment Variable
export ZOOKEEPER_HOME=/opt/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/bin

在/opt/zookeeper/data文件下创建myid
  vi myid
  1

Zookeeper 启动停止命令

zkServer.sh start
zkServer.sh stop

2. kafka

kafka下载地址

http://kafka.apache.org/quickstart

http://mirror.bit.edu.cn/apache/kafka/2.2.0/kafka_2.12-2.2.0.tgz

tar -zxvf kafka_2.12-2.2.0.tgz

修改config/server.properties

#broker的全局唯一编号,不能重复

broker.id=

#kafka消息存放的路径

log.dirs=/opt/kafka/logs

#broker需要使用zookeeper保存meta数据

zookeeper.connect=localhost:

https://blog.csdn.net/lizhitao/article/details/25667831 配置属性说明

启动

nohup bin/kafka-server-start.sh config/server.properties &

3. 安装kafka-manager

下载地址 https://github.com/yahoo/kafka-manager/releases

sbt编译

cd /etc/yum.repos.d/
curl https://bintray.com/sbt/rpm/rpm > bintray-sbt-rpm.repo
yum install sbt
下载sbt
wget https://dl.bintray.com/sbt/native-packages/sbt/0.13.6/sbt-0.13.6.tgz
tar -zxvf sbt-0.13.6.tgz
添加环境变量
vi /etc/profile export SBT_HOME=/opt/sb 
export PATH=$PATH:/$SBT_HOME/bin
/×修改sbt文件权限×/
$ chmod u+x sbt 

验证:检查sbt是否安装成功,查看命令输出

修改镜像提高下载速度
cd ~
mkdir .sbt
vim repositories

[repositories]
local
aliyun: http://maven.aliyun.com/nexus/content/groups/public
typesafe: http://repo.typesafe.com/typesafe/ivy-releases/, [organization]/[module]/(scala_[scalaVersion]/)(sbt_[sbtVersion]/)[revision]/[type]s/[artifact](-[classifier]).[ext], bootOnly

sbt -version

编译kafka-manager

./sbt clean dist

出现此图表示更新成功

cd  /opt/kafka-manager/target/universal/

unzip kafka-manager-2.0.0.1.zip

修改配置

kafka-manager.zkhosts="localhost:2181"此行中的localhost,改为你的Zookeeper服务器的IP地址

启动

nohup ./kafka-manager -Dconfig.file=/opt/kafka-manager/target/universal/kafka-manager-2.0.0.1/conf/application.conf -Dhttp.port=9001 &

win10上面运行连接远程kafka记得在C:\Windows\System32\drivers\etc下修改hosts

47.103.*.* node1

最新文章

  1. charles 结合mocky 模拟数据
  2. ASIHTTPRequest 在release(打包)模式下数据获取或post失败问题
  3. 第一个Sprint冲刺第七天
  4. 为 WordPress 标签添加 rel="nofollow" 属性
  5. 面试大总结之二:Java搞定面试中的二叉树题目
  6. poj1017
  7. 用XMPP实现完整Android聊天项目
  8. LINQ TO SQL 常用语法
  9. Oracle 如何让别人能够连接到你的数据库
  10. hdu 4472 Count (递推)
  11. sed 一些用法
  12. Tomcat解压版配置详解(Tomcat8示例)
  13. Git多帐号配置,管理多个SSH
  14. 认识Json解析json生成json
  15. html案例详解(一)
  16. vscode编译发布exe
  17. NumPy的使用(一)
  18. AI学习--机器学习概述
  19. codeigniter2.2.5连接mssql2008Rc2
  20. sql 拼接同列的值

热门文章

  1. SVN 常用 还原项目
  2. Pollard-Rho算法求大数质因子
  3. 洛谷P1854 花店橱窗布置
  4. 38861cba61c66739c1452c3a71e39852.ttf net::ERR_ABORTED 404 (Not Found)
  5. Tkinter 之文件管理器
  6. 拉格朗日插值法(c++)
  7. ICEM-带孔小板
  8. DATEADD (Transact-SQL)
  9. windows命令行查看文件MD5
  10. CentOS7安装JDK1.8图文教程